Title :
Simultaneous Four Channels Modulation Format Conversion in a Nonlinear Optical Loop Mirror with Suppressed Four-Wave-Mixing Crosstalk

Abstract :
We demonstrate a simple approach to simultaneously convert four nonreturn-to-zero signals into return-to-zero format. Four-wave-mixing induced crosstalk in the multi-channel operation is suppressed using an orthogonal cross-phase modulation scheme in a nonlinear optical loop mirror.
